MEXICAN RICE RECIPE - BBC GOOD FOOD



Mexican rice recipe - BBC Good Food image

Enjoy this easy Mexican tomato rice as a side dish to accompany beef burritos or chilli. You can choose to make it veggie if you like by using vegetable stock

Provided by Barney Desmazery

Categories     Side dish

Total Time 40 minutes

Prep Time 10 minutes

Cook Time 30 minutes

Yield Serves 4-6

Number Of Ingredients 9

1 tbsp sunflower oil
1 onion, finely chopped
2 garlic cloves, minced
250g long grain rice
1 tsp chipotle paste, optional (more if you want it spicier)
1 tbsp tomato purée
1 x 400g tin chopped tomatoes
750ml hot chicken or vegetable stock
small bunch of coriander, finely chopped

Steps:

  • Heat the oil in a saucepan and sizzle the onion for 5 mins until just starting to soften. Add the garlic and cook for a minute more, then stir in the chipotle paste (if using) and the tomato purée and cook for a minute.
  • Add the tomatoes and simmer for a few minutes, then scatter the rice into the pan and stir, so it’s coated in the tomato mix. Pour over the hot stock, season, give everything another stir and bring to the boil, then cover the pan with a lid and turn the heat down to the lowest possible setting.
  • Gently simmer for 15-20 mins until all the stock has been absorbed and the rice is cooked through. Leave the rice to sit for a few mins off the heat, then stir through the coriander and serve.

HUEVOS RANCHEROS RECIPE | JAMIE OLIVER EGG RECIPES



Huevos rancheros recipe | Jamie Oliver egg recipes image

The Mexican name for this dish is ‘huevos rancheros’ – eggs with chillies, tomatoes and peppers in burritos. It’s absolutely great if you've got a few mates round, and even better if you've got a hangover you’re trying to shake off!

Total Time 40 minutes

Yield 6

Number Of Ingredients 12

1 onion
2 cloves of garlic
2 red peppers
2 fresh red or orange chillies
olive oil
1 large dried chilli
3 fresh bay leaves
2 x 400 g tins of quality plum tomatoes
2 large ripe tomatoes
6 large free-range eggs
6 tortillas
Cheddar cheese to serve

Steps:

    1. Peel and finely slice the onions and garlic. Deseed and finely slice the peppers and chillies.
    2. Get a large frying pan (make sure you’ve got a lid to go with it) on a high heat and add several good lugs of olive oil.
    3. Add the onion, garlic, peppers, fresh and dried chillies, bay leaves and a good pinch of sea salt and black pepper, and cook for 15 minutes, or until to softened and caramelised, stirring regularly.
    4. Pour in the tomatoes, using a spoon or potato masher to break them up. Bring to the boil, then turn down to a medium heat and cook for a further 5 minutes to reduce the sauce.
    5. When you’ve got a nice thick tomato stew consistency, have a taste and adjust the seasoning, if needed.
    6. Slice the fresh tomatoes and lay them over the top of the mixture.
    7. Use a spoon to make small wells in the tomato stew, then crack in the eggs so they poach in the thick, delicious juices – try to crack them in as quickly as you can so they all get to cook for roughly the same amount of time.
    8. Season from a height, put the lid on and let the eggs cook for around 3 to 4 minutes, or until cooked to your liking.
    9. Warm the tortillas while this is happening. You can pop them into the oven at 180°C/350°F/gas 4 for a few minutes, microwave them for a few seconds or even lay them over the lid of the pan so they heat up as the eggs cook.
    10. Take the lid off and check your eggs by giving them a poke with your finger. When they’re done to your liking, turn the heat off and take the pan to the table with the warmed tortillas, the Cheddar and a grater so everyone can get involved and make their own. Personally, I like to grate a bit of cheese right on to a warm tortilla, spoon an egg and some of the wonderful tomato stew on top, wrap it up, and eat it right away. What a beautiful way to wake up!

MEXICAN SALAD | VEGETABLES RECIPES | JAMIE OLIVER RECIPES
Be brave with the lime juice and chilli in this Mexican salad, your taste buds'll thank you for it!
From jamieoliver.com
Total Time 15 minutes
Cuisine https://schema.org/LowLactoseDiet, https://schema.org/GlutenFreeDiet, https://schema.org/VeganDiet, https://schema.org/VegetarianDiet
Calories 153 calories per serving
    1. This simple little salad can be quite extraordinary, but you’ve got to season it with that Mexican spirit by being brave with the lime juice, salt and chilli, until it’s singing in your mouth. It does a great job of waking up the other things it’s served with – a few spoonfuls of this next to a grilled chicken breast or pork chop would be an absolute celebration.
    2. Veg-wise, the onion, coriander and white cabbage are non-negotiable, as they form the base of this salad, but feel free to have a play with the other ingredients and use things like fennel or asparagus. Basically whatever’s in season and available should be a nice addition.
    3. The easiest and quickest way to make this is to use a food processor with a slicer attachment or a mandolin. If you don’t have either of those, use a speed peeler, or simply grate everything finely.
    4. Shred your white and red cabbage into two separate piles. Put just the white cabbage into a large bowl with the radishes, carrots and most of the coriander. Mix everything together really well, then kick up the flavours by adding almost all the chopped chilli, the sliced red onion and a good few lugs of extra virgin olive oil. Add most of the lime juice and a good pinch of sea salt, then toss together and have a taste. Just keep adjusting everything, adding more fragrance with the coriander, heat with the last of the chilli and acid with another squeeze of lime juice, until it’s just right for you.
    5. When you’re happy, fold in the red cabbage right before serving so it doesn’t stain everything, and tuck in.

MEXICAN COFFEE RECIPE | FOOD NETWORK
From foodnetwork.com
Reviews 5
Total Time 5 minutes
Category beverage
Cuisine mexican
  • Frost rims of 2 cups with sugar. Pass it through the fire, gilding the edge little by little. Add the tequila and the coffee liqueur to them tilting the cup a little towards the fire so that the liqueur begins to flame. Dust with cinnamon. Immediately add hot coffee and a scoop of vanilla ice cream. Top with a cherry.
